e2e: use docker.io/library as prefix for official images

Docker Hub offers a way to pull official images without any project
prefix, like "docker.io/vault:latest". This does a redirect to the
images located under "docker.io/library".

By using the full qualified image name, a redirect gets removed while
pulling the images. This reduces the likelyhood of hittin Docker Hub
pull rate-limits.

Signed-off-by: Niels de Vos <ndevos@redhat.com>
(cherry picked from commit 1f18e876f0)
This commit is contained in:
Niels de Vos 2020-11-26 13:38:10 +01:00 committed by Madhu Rajanna
parent 953c33058f
commit 12ff7b7c98
9 changed files with 10 additions and 10 deletions

View File

@ -188,7 +188,7 @@ metadata:
spec: spec:
containers: containers:
- name: my-container - name: my-container
image: docker.io/debian:latest image: docker.io/library/debian:latest
command: ["/bin/bash", "-c"] command: ["/bin/bash", "-c"]
args: [ "tail -f /dev/null" ] args: [ "tail -f /dev/null" ]
volumeDevices: volumeDevices:
@ -215,7 +215,7 @@ metadata:
spec: spec:
containers: containers:
- name: my-container - name: my-container
image: docker.io/debian:latest image: docker.io/library/debian:latest
command: ["/bin/bash", "-c"] command: ["/bin/bash", "-c"]
args: [ "tail -f /dev/null" ] args: [ "tail -f /dev/null" ]
volumeDevices: volumeDevices:

View File

@ -17,7 +17,7 @@ spec:
spec: spec:
containers: containers:
- name: web-server - name: web-server
image: docker.io/nginx:latest image: docker.io/library/nginx:latest
volumeMounts: volumeMounts:
- name: mypvc - name: mypvc
mountPath: /var/lib/www/html mountPath: /var/lib/www/html

View File

@ -6,7 +6,7 @@ metadata:
spec: spec:
containers: containers:
- name: web-server - name: web-server
image: docker.io/nginx:latest image: docker.io/library/nginx:latest
volumeMounts: volumeMounts:
- name: mypvc - name: mypvc
mountPath: /var/lib/www/html mountPath: /var/lib/www/html

View File

@ -6,7 +6,7 @@ metadata:
spec: spec:
containers: containers:
- name: web-server - name: web-server
image: docker.io/nginx:latest image: docker.io/library/nginx:latest
volumeMounts: volumeMounts:
- name: mypvc - name: mypvc
mountPath: /var/lib/www/html mountPath: /var/lib/www/html

View File

@ -6,7 +6,7 @@ metadata:
spec: spec:
containers: containers:
- name: web-server - name: web-server
image: docker.io/nginx:latest image: docker.io/library/nginx:latest
volumeMounts: volumeMounts:
- name: mypvc - name: mypvc
mountPath: /var/lib/www mountPath: /var/lib/www

View File

@ -39,7 +39,7 @@ spec:
spec: spec:
containers: containers:
- name: vault - name: vault
image: docker.io/vault:latest image: docker.io/library/vault:latest
securityContext: securityContext:
runAsUser: 100 runAsUser: 100
env: env:

View File

@ -6,7 +6,7 @@ metadata:
spec: spec:
containers: containers:
- name: web-server - name: web-server
image: docker.io/nginx:latest image: docker.io/library/nginx:latest
volumeMounts: volumeMounts:
- name: mypvc - name: mypvc
mountPath: /var/lib/www/html mountPath: /var/lib/www/html

View File

@ -6,7 +6,7 @@ metadata:
spec: spec:
containers: containers:
- name: web-server - name: web-server
image: docker.io/nginx:latest image: docker.io/library/nginx:latest
volumeMounts: volumeMounts:
- name: mypvc - name: mypvc
mountPath: /var/lib/www/html mountPath: /var/lib/www/html

View File

@ -6,7 +6,7 @@ metadata:
spec: spec:
containers: containers:
- name: web-server - name: web-server
image: docker.io/nginx:latest image: docker.io/library/nginx:latest
volumeMounts: volumeMounts:
- name: mypvc - name: mypvc
mountPath: /var/lib/www/html mountPath: /var/lib/www/html